Expertise - Real Estate
The Real Estate department advises on all aspects of real estate: buying, selling and leasing property, development schemes, joint ventures, investment structures, financing, estate management, licensing, property disputes, litigation and dispute resolution, planning, environment and construction. We advise on the establishment and operation of property investment funds, structured finance schemes with emphasis on tax efficiency. Our clients are diverse – they include UK and overseas private investors, developers, pension funds, government and statutory agencies, unit trusts, retailers, service operators, manufacturers, charities, hospital trusts, hotel, pub and leisure operators, financial institutions and professional enterprises.We have close links with leading UK surveyors and many of those in the forefront of the property market. Our recent work includes:
- Fimalac’s £290m acquisition and agreement for the subsequent construction of 30 North Colonnade in Canary Wharf
- the £111.8m sale for Derwent London of Greenwich Reach
- the £200m acquisition for Criterion Capital of the Queensmere and Observatory Shopping Centre in Slough
- the £865m sale of part of the Scarborough Property group to Valad, the Australian property fund
- the £771m acquisition by the Peel group of Mersey Docks and Harbour Company
- the joint venture for Shepperton Studios between Shepperton Studios and Morley
- the development of City Park Hove for Mountgrange Group plc and leasing to Legal & General for their regional HQ
